i hope everything works out for you. my husband loves boston terriers. regarding advise... my muffie is the queen of our home. when we bring a new baby here, i hold the baby and let muffie sniff her. i will let her down and muffie will jump on top of her and just lay on top of the baby. she has done this with each one of the new babies we have brought home. she has even growled at them but not very loud. with in a few days, they are all playing together. cross my fingers....all have gotton along well. i think you need to let the dominate one show she is in charge but make sure she is not hurting the baby. keep an eye on both of them congrats and good luck |

I brought my shih poo, Oliver, in when Otis (yorkie) was about a year and a half. Don't be discouraged. Oliver tries to be dominant. He tugs on Otis's ears and tries to play rough. They only play together every now and then and it's usually chasing each other. Most of the time it seems Oliver just gets on Otis's nerves and he gets up and moves away from him. I think they love each other. Oliver definately feels bonded to Otis because when he's gone he looks for him everywhere. They are 2 and 3 now and they keep each other company, but don't play together very much. Hang in there, they will establish the order and hopefully everything will be fine. |
